African People’s Intercontinental Awards (The ‘New Frontier’ Showcase)










(PRWEB) May 25, 2005

Celebrating Africans Achievements…. Giving honor to whom honor is due… ChatAfrik e~world proudly presents Africans and descendants of Africa its 1st African Awards Honors. Among the aims and objectives of the African People’s Intercontinental Awards is to highlight and honor Africans and descendants of Africa around the world who have excelled in their profession. “Africa the New Frontier Showcase” is a combination of events to celebrate Africans’ achievements and recognize Africans that are promoting the positive image of their people around the world.

ChatAfrik presents African People’s Intercontinental Awards (The New Frontier Showcase), Saturday June 4th, 2005, (7:00PM – 12 Midnight) at The Washington Convention Center, 801 Mt. Vernon Pl. N.W. Washington DC.

Award recipients by category go to Africa Man of the Year, Philip Emegwali (Nigeria), Computer Scientist, Father of SuperComputer; Africa Woman of the Year, Dr. (Mrs.) Wangari Muta Mathai (Kenya), Professor/Environmentalist. Noble Prize winner; Africa Youth of the Year, Mr. Kamildeen Olufowobi (Nigeria), AfriPRO, NiPRO; Business Person of the Year, Mrs. Mrs. Julie Ndjee (Cameroon), Ultimate Seasonings; Sportsman of the Year, Mr. Freddy Adu (Ghana), Soccer Player, D.C. United; Sportswoman of the Year, Mrs. Catherine Ndereba (Kenya), Marathon Winner; Broadcaster of the Year, Ms. Tumi Makabo (South Africa), CNN; Entertainer of the Year, Mr. Yaya Diallo (Mali), Musician; Academic Achievements Awards, African Studies: Dr. Sulayman Nyang, (Gambia), Professor; Life Achievement Awards, Ms. Hadja Saran Daraba Kaba, (Guinea), Founding President Mano River Women`s Peace Network (MARWOPNET), Late Deyda Hydara (Gambia), Founder, The Point newspaper, Dr. (Mrs.) Kemafo Nonyerem Chikwe (Nigeria), Former Minister of Aviation; Community Business Award (Corporate), Western Union (U.S.A.).

Special Honorable Awards include Dele Giwa Excellence in Print Journalism Award, Gamal Gorkeh Nkrumah (Ghana), Journalist, Al-Ahram Weekly, Cairo, Egypt; Randal Robinson Solidarity Award, Randal Robinson (United States), Former President, TransAfrica Forum; African Heritage Awards, Philanthropic & Humanitarian Awards

Oprah Winfrey, TV Host; Kweisi Mfume, Former President & CEO NAACP; Louis H. Sullivan Foundation (NGO); African Statesman Award, Olusegun Obasanjo, President of Nigeria, Chairman African Union, For his leadership role in restoring peace into Liberia.
